  2. Y- says:

    You need 2 lights to get contrast. Set one at 10 O’clock and one at 7 o’clock. Put a difuser (white paper) in front of the 7 o’clock lite (you want half the light from that one). Use a background with a single strong color (not the same as the product) that you can select in Photoshop to delete out the background. Support the product on a rod (stick it on using putty) that is behind the product so it does not show. Keep the background as far away as possible and use as large an f stop as you can while keeping the whole product in focus. That’s about it!
